dingtalk.oapi.collection.form.get (获取智能填表表单详情)

获取智能填表表单详情

公共参数

请求参数

名称 类型 是否必须 示例值 更多限制 描述
form_code String 必须 proc code
action_date String 必须 13333333 毫秒级时间戳

响应参数

名称 类型 示例值 描述
errcode Number 0 错误码
errmsg String success 错误信息
result PageResult 结果
  • └ content
  • String
  • aaa
  • schema
  • └ should_participation_cnt
  • Number
  • 111
  • 应参与人数
  • visible_list
  • ProcessVisibleValueVo []
  • 发送范围
  • └ type
  • Number
  • 1
  • 可见性类型 0部门 1人员 2角色 3群组cid
  • └ value
  • String
  • 1
  • setting
  • FormSchemaSettingVo
  • 设置
  • └ form_type
  • Number
  • 0
  • 是否循环填表
  • └ loop_time
  • String
  • 17:11
  • 填表时间
  • └ loop_days
  • Number []
  • 1
  • 填表周期,周一到周日分别用1-7表示
  • └ should_participation_cnt
  • Number
  • 1
  • 应填人数
  • └ end_time
  • Date
  • 1111
  • 填表截止时间
  • └ create_time
  • Date
  • 1111
  • 创建时间
  • └ biz_type
  • Number
  • 1
  • 表单类型
  • └ stop
  • Boolean
  • true
  • 填表是否终止的标记
  • └ name
  • String
  • name
  • 填表名称
  • └ memo
  • String
  • aa
  • 填表提示
  • └ creator
  • String
  • a
  • 创建人

请求示例

  • JAVA
  • .NET
  • PHP
  • CURL
  • Python
  • C/C++
  • NodeJS
DingTalkClient client = new DefaultDingTalkClient("https://oapi.dingtalk.com/topapi/collection/form/get");
OapiCollectionFormGetRequest req = new OapiCollectionFormGetRequest();
req.setFormCode("proc");
req.setActionDate("13333333");
OapiCollectionFormGetResponse rsp = client.execute(req, access_token);
System.out.println(rsp.getBody());

响应示例

  • JSON示例
{
    "errcode":0,
    "errmsg":"success",
    "result":{
        "content":"aaa",
        "should_participation_cnt":111,
        "visible_list":[
            {
                    "type":1,
                    "value":"1"
            }
        ],
        "setting":{
            "form_type":0,
            "loop_time":"17:11",
            "loop_days":{
                "number":[
                    1
                ]
            },
            "should_participation_cnt":1,
            "end_time":"1111",
            "create_time":"1111",
            "biz_type":1,
            "stop":true
        },
        "name":"name",
        "memo":"aa",
        "creator":"a"
    }
}

异常示例

  • JSON示例
{
	"errcode":88,
	"errmsg":"ding talk error"
}

错误码解释

错误码 错误描述 解决方案

API工具

如何获得此API

FAQ

返回
顶部